在快速发展的技术时代,权威的技术著作成为了专业人士和爱好者深入了解前沿技术、学习新知的重要来源。本文将为您盘点几本在业界享有盛誉的技术著作,带您领略技术巅峰的精华。
1. 《深度学习》(Deep Learning)
作者:Ian Goodfellow、Yoshua Bengio、Aaron Courville 出版时间:2016年 出版社:MIT Press
《深度学习》是深度学习领域的经典著作,由深度学习领域的三位权威专家合著。书中全面介绍了深度学习的理论基础、算法实现和应用场景,是深度学习领域的入门和进阶必读书籍。
章节概述
- 引言:深度学习的基本概念和发展历程。
- 神经网络:人工神经网络的基本原理和常见架构。
- 深度前馈网络:深层前馈神经网络的原理和训练方法。
- 卷积神经网络:卷积神经网络的原理和应用。
- 循环神经网络:循环神经网络的原理和应用。
- 生成对抗网络:生成对抗网络的原理和应用。
- 深度学习实践:深度学习的实际应用案例。
2. 《代码大全》(Code Complete)
作者:Steve McConnell 出版时间:2004年 出版社:Microsoft Press
《代码大全》是软件开发领域的经典之作,被誉为“程序员圣经”。书中详细介绍了软件开发的全过程,包括需求分析、设计、编码、测试和维护等,对于提高软件质量和开发效率具有很高的参考价值。
章节概述
- 编程原则和技巧:如何写出高质量代码的基本原则和技巧。
- 软件设计:软件设计的基本原则和方法。
- 编码实践:编码过程中的注意事项和最佳实践。
- 测试与调试:如何进行有效的测试和调试。
- 软件维护:软件维护的策略和方法。
3. 《设计模式:可复用面向对象软件的基础》(Design Patterns: Elements of Reusable Object-Oriented Software)
作者:Erich Gamma、Richard Helm、Ralph Johnson、John Vlissides 出版时间:1994年 出版社:Addison-Wesley
《设计模式》是面向对象设计领域的经典著作,由“四人帮”共同撰写。书中介绍了23种在软件开发中广泛应用的经典设计模式,帮助读者提高设计可复用、可维护软件的能力。
章节概述
- 设计模式概述:设计模式的基本概念和应用场景。
- 创建型模式:对象创建过程中的设计模式。
- 结构型模式:类与对象之间关系的模式。
- 行为型模式:对象间通信的模式。
4. 《人月神话》(The Mythical Man-Month)
作者:Frederick P. Brooks Jr. 出版时间:1975年 出版社: Addison-Wesley
《人月神话》是软件工程领域的经典著作,被誉为“软件工程之父”的布鲁克斯的经典之作。书中详细分析了软件项目管理的各个方面,对软件项目的成功与失败提供了深刻的启示。
章节概述
- 软件项目的挑战:软件项目面临的各种挑战和困难。
- 人月神话:人月神话的起源和发展。
- 软件设计:软件设计的原则和方法。
- 软件测试:软件测试的重要性和方法。
- 软件维护:软件维护的挑战和策略。
以上四本著作都是技术领域的经典之作,对于希望在技术领域深入学习、提高自身能力的读者来说,都具有很高的参考价值。通过阅读这些著作,我们可以站在技术巅峰,领略到大师们的智慧与风采。
